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Gross Margin RecoveryGross margin recovered to about 18% from a negative level in 2025, indicating improved product economics and procurement or pricing execution. If maintained, this provides a more credible base for rebuilding profitability as the company sells devices and accessories through established channels.
Narrowing Net LossesThe substantial reduction in net loss shows meaningful progress relative to the prior year, even though profitability remains negative. Continued loss reduction would lower the scale of earnings pressure and could improve the company’s ability to stabilize operations over the next several quarters.
Lower Absolute DebtDebt has declined from prior-year levels, reducing the absolute amount of financial obligations the company must service. This is a constructive balance-sheet trend that could preserve some flexibility, although the benefit remains limited by negative equity and continuing cash consumption.
Bears Say
Revenue ContractionFalling revenue signals sustained pressure on demand, product volumes, or channel performance rather than durable top-line expansion. A smaller revenue base can reduce operating leverage, constrain investment capacity, and make it harder for improved gross margin to translate into lasting profitability.
Persistent Cash BurnRecurring negative operating and free cash flow indicates that the business is not currently funding itself through operations. Continued cash burn can increase dependence on external funding or asset reductions, limiting strategic flexibility and raising the risk that growth initiatives cannot be sustained.
Negative Equity And Solvency PressureNegative equity is a significant solvency warning because liabilities exceed the reported asset base. Combined with a materially shrinking balance sheet and ongoing losses, it reduces financial flexibility, increases refinancing risk, and leaves less capacity to absorb further operating setbacks.

Company Description
Avenir Telecom SA
Avenir Telecom S.A. specializes in the retail and distribution of mobile phones, smartphones, and their related accessories. The company provides a diverse selection of products under the Energizer brand, encompassing charging devices, cables, protective screens and cases, memory storage, USB products, multiports, and connectivity HUBS. Additionally, it designs and manufactures its own range of accessories sold under the Oxo brand. Avenir Telecom's offerings are distributed across 55 countries worldwide. Established in 1989, the company is headquartered in Marseille, France.
